Memory Care Costs in Millington, Tennessee

The average cost of memory care in Millington, Tennessee, typically ranges from $4,500 to $5,500 per month. These facilities provide specialized care for individuals with Alzheimer’s disease, dementia, or other cognitive impairments. The costs in Millington are relatively consistent with nearby cities in the Memphis metro area.

State of Tennessee Memory Care Costs

Across Tennessee, the average cost of memory care varies slightly depending on the region but generally falls within the range of $4,500 to $5,500 per month. In more metropolitan areas, like Nashville or Knoxville, the costs can sometimes be higher, reaching up to $6,000 per month. Tennessee is known for having relatively affordable memory care options compared to many other states in the U.S.

Comparison to Nearby Cities in Tennessee

In comparison to other nearby cities, Millington's memory care costs are in line with or slightly lower than those in larger cities such as Memphis. In Memphis, the average cost for memory care is around $5,000 to $6,000 per month, making Millington a more cost-effective option for families seeking memory care services. Other smaller nearby cities may have similar pricing but with less availability and fewer options.

Comparison with Other Types of Senior Living in Millington, Tennessee

When comparing memory care to other types of senior living in Millington, there are notable differences. Independent living in Millington typically costs between $2,500 and $3,500 per month. Assisted living facilities, which provide more personal care but not the specialized memory support, generally range from $3,500 to $4,500 per month.

Memory care is more expensive than independent living and general assisted living due to the higher level of care and specialized staff required to support residents with cognitive impairments. The higher costs for memory care reflect the additional training and supervision provided in these facilities, as well as the need for more personalized and intensive care.

Does Medicare pay for memory care costs in Millington, Tennessee?

When exploring options for memory care in Millington, Tennessee, it's important to understand the financial resources available. One common question families have is whether Medicare can help cover the costs of memory care services. While Medicare is a valuable resource for senior care, it’s crucial to know that it does not typically pay for long-term memory care in Millington, Tennessee. Medicare provides coverage for medically necessary services, such as doctor visits, hospital stays, and short-term skilled nursing care, but it does not cover custodial care, which is the type of care provided in memory care facilities.

Medicare will cover some of the initial care services in a skilled nursing facility (SNF) for up to 100 days if the individual requires skilled care after a hospital stay, but this coverage is limited to rehabilitation and not ongoing custodial care for conditions like Alzheimer's disease or other types of dementia. Once the individual no longer needs skilled care, they would be responsible for covering the costs themselves, and Medicare will not cover memory care beyond this point.

For residents in Millington, Tennessee, this means that families seeking memory care will need to look into other financial resources to cover the costs. Some people may consider private insurance policies, Medicaid, or other forms of financial assistance.

In Tennessee, Medicaid does provide assistance for memory care, but it’s often a more complex process to qualify. Medicaid in Tennessee covers long-term care, including memory care, for individuals who meet both medical and financial eligibility requirements. To qualify for Medicaid-funded memory care in Millington, Tennessee, an individual must have a medical need for care that exceeds what can be provided in an at-home setting, and their income and assets must fall below a certain threshold. Medicaid will then cover the costs of memory care in a nursing facility, depending on availability and eligibility.

In addition to Medicare and Medicaid, some families in Millington may consider paying for memory care through personal savings, long-term care insurance, or veteran’s benefits if applicable. Long-term care insurance is a particularly important option for those who plan ahead for their future care needs. However, not all policies provide coverage for memory care, so it’s important for individuals to review their specific policies carefully to understand what is covered.

Additionally, some families in Millington, Tennessee, may explore other funding sources, such as community resources, grants, or local programs that offer assistance for memory care services. These options can vary depending on the individual’s needs and the availability of programs in the area. For example, some local organizations or nonprofit groups may offer support for families dealing with Alzheimer’s or dementia, which may help alleviate some of the financial burdens.

Lastly, it's important for families in Millington to have open discussions with the memory care facilities in the area to fully understand the costs associated with care and to explore all payment options. Facilities may offer sliding scale fees, payment plans, or even assist families in finding financial support. In Millington, Tennessee, where memory care services are in demand, being proactive and well-informed can help families make the best choices for their loved ones' care.

While Medicare does not typically pay for long-term memory care in Millington, Tennessee, there are other resources available, including Medicaid, long-term care insurance, personal savings, and local support programs. It's essential for families in Millington to carefully explore all available options to ensure that their loved ones receive the care they need while managing the associated costs.

Memory Care Admission Requirements in Millington, Tennessee

Admission to memory care facilities in Millington, Tennessee, follows specific guidelines designed to ensure the safety, well-being, and proper care of individuals with Alzheimer’s disease, dementia, or other cognitive impairments. These facilities are regulated by both federal and state laws, with additional policies that may vary by individual facility. Here is an overview of the typical admission requirements for memory care in Millington.

General Admission Criteria

Diagnosis of Cognitive Impairment: The most important admission requirement is that the individual must have a diagnosed cognitive condition such as Alzheimer's disease, dementia, or another form of memory impairment. This diagnosis must be made by a licensed physician or neurologist, and it is usually required to submit a copy of the medical records at the time of admission.

Physical Health Evaluation: Along with the cognitive assessment, potential residents must undergo a physical health examination. Memory care facilities need to ensure that the individual’s overall health is stable enough to benefit from the care provided. This includes an evaluation for any chronic medical conditions or mobility issues that could impact the person’s ability to participate in daily activities or safety within the facility.

Functional Assessment: Many facilities in Millington require an evaluation of the individual’s ability to perform basic daily activities, such as eating, dressing, bathing, and grooming. This helps the facility assess the level of care needed and determine if the resident requires additional assistance, especially when it comes to activities of daily living (ADLs).

Behavioral and Psychological Considerations: Facilities often require a psychological assessment to determine the individual’s behavioral health needs. Individuals with severe aggression, extreme wandering, or other behaviors that pose a threat to themselves or others may not be suitable for certain memory care environments. Each facility has its own policies regarding how to manage behavioral challenges, and some may require a comprehensive behavioral care plan.

Medications and Medical Management: The facility needs to evaluate whether the potential resident requires specific medical management, such as medication administration or special treatments. Some memory care facilities may only accept individuals who need minimal medical interventions, while others are equipped to manage more complex medical conditions.

Tennessee-Specific Regulations for Memory Care Admission

In Tennessee, memory care facilities are licensed and regulated by the Tennessee Department of Health. These regulations include requirements for staffing ratios, training, and the provision of care to individuals with dementia and cognitive impairments.

Staffing and Training: Tennessee mandates that staff working in memory care units receive specialized training in dementia care. This includes training in managing challenging behaviors, understanding the progression of dementia, and providing person-centered care. Facilities must ensure that their staff is capable of handling the unique needs of residents, particularly those with severe memory impairments.

Safety Standards: Tennessee regulations also focus on the safety of residents. Memory care facilities in Millington must adhere to strict standards for fire safety, fall prevention, and ensuring that the environment is secure for residents who may wander. This often means that the facility must have secure exits and entrances to prevent residents from leaving the premises without supervision.

Personalized Care Plans: Tennessee law requires that memory care facilities develop individualized care plans for each resident. These plans are based on the resident’s specific health conditions, functional abilities, and care needs. The plans are regularly updated to reflect any changes in the resident’s condition and are reviewed with family members or legal guardians.

Financial and Documentation Requirements

In addition to medical and health evaluations, individuals seeking admission to memory care in Millington may need to provide specific financial documentation. This typically includes proof of income, assets, and any insurance that may cover the cost of care. Many facilities also require a deposit or advance payment, and it's common for these payments to be refunded if the resident is not admitted or if they leave the facility after a short period.

Assessment of Suitability for Memory Care

Millington’s memory care facilities have a responsibility to assess whether their environment and resources are suitable for the potential resident. Factors such as the severity of the cognitive impairment, the presence of additional medical conditions, and the individual’s ability to safely live in the facility are key considerations. If the facility determines that it is not able to meet the person’s needs, the individual may be referred to a more specialized care facility.

Overall, the admission requirements for memory care in Millington are designed to ensure that individuals receive the appropriate level of care based on their specific needs, while also maintaining the safety and well-being of all residents. The process emphasizes a thorough assessment, tailored care planning, and compliance with Tennessee’s regulations surrounding dementia and memory care.
